James Maclehose & Sons, 1915. Limited numbered edn (142 of 275). Tall 8vo. Original gilt lettered quarter blue morocco on grey cloth, top edge gilt (spine sunned and discoloured; minor marks on boards). Pp. xiv + 234, illus with tipped in coloured frontispiece and tipped in b&w plates (endpapers tanned; no inscriptions).
